Medi Mezzer (v, Gf) Recipe

Time45m
Serves4

Housemade falafels, housemade hummus, grape tomato, cucumber, carrot, onion, and banana peppers on mixed greens with housemade balsamic vinaigrette on the side.

Method

Preparation and Assembly

  1. 1

    Prepare the Falafel

    In a food processor, combine chickpeas, garlic, cilantro, parsley, cumin, coriander, salt, and black pepper. Pulse until the mixture is coarsely blended.

  2. 2

    Form Falafel Balls

    Transfer the mixture to a bowl, add baking powder and gluten-free flour, and mix until well combined. Form small balls or patties.

  3. 3

    Cook the Falafel

    In a deep sk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Fry the falafel balls in batches until golden brown and crispy, about 4-5 minutes. Drain on paper towels.

  4. 4

    Prepare the Salad

    In a large bowl, combine mixed greens, grape tomatoes, cucumber, carrot, red onion, and banana peppers.

  5. 5

    Serve

    Place the salad mixture on a plate, top with falafel, and serve with housemade hummus and balsamic vinaigrette on the side.
